A village hall is usually a building within a village which contains at least one large room, usually owned by and run for the benefit of the local community. Such a hall is typically used for a variety of public and private events, such as parish council meetings, sports club functions, local drama productions, dances, jumble sales and private parties. Village halls sometimes have charitable status. They are occasionally called the village institute rather than village hall or community centres.
Sutton Valence is a village south east of Maidstone on the A274. It lies on the Greensand ridge. The village has several pubs and a church. Sutton Valence School, an independent school is located in the village.
